Meralda M. Brandon, age 104, formerly of St. Michael passed away on Thursday, January 3, 2013 at The New River Nursing Home in Monticello.

She was born on January 20, 1908 in Frankfort Township, Wright County the daughter of Isadore & Lena Zachman Gutzwiller.

On June 20, 1928, Meralda M. Gutzwiller and Alfred E. Kasper were joined in holy marriage at The Church of St. Michael in St. Michael. Mr. Kasper preceded her in death on November 14, 1959.

On May 17, 1968, Meralda M. Kasper & Benjamin F. Brandon were joined in holy marriage in Minneapolis. Mr. Brandon preceded her in death on July 7, 1980.

She was employed at LeVoy’s Upholstery in downtown Minneapolis for twenty-five years.

Meralda was a former member of St. Peter’s Catholic Church in Richfield. She also belonged to V.F.W. Auxiliary Babcock Post #5555 and The American Legion Auxiliary Post # 435 also in Richfield.

Survived by grandsons: Larry Joe and James (Cheryl) Kasper; four great grandchildren: Gavin, Brennen, Aiden & Madelyn Kasper; a sister: Mercedes Hickler; a sister-in-law: Florence Gutzwiller; many nieces, nephews, other relatives and friends. In addition to her husbands, Meralda was also preceded in death by a son: Larris Kasper, sisters: Lovina Scherber, Sally Ronning & Sarah Scherber and brothers: Clarence, Omer & Hermes Gutzwiller.
